Meteorite, the feature directorial debut of Colombian visual artist and filmmaker Sebastián Múnera, is set to make its world-premiere at the Venice Critics' Week on September 8. The film follows the journey of two women, Tefa and Nia, as they navigate a dangerous underworld of smuggling cell phones into a regional prison.

Múnera drew inspiration from his own childhood experiences growing up near the Magdalena River in Colombia. He often passed through the town of Nápoles, which was home to a zoo that later became a theme park and a maximum-security prison. Personal Connections and Inspiration

"The zoo had been transformed into a theme park, while right next door, the government had built a maximum-security prison," Múnera recalls. "Staying at a near..." The experience left a lasting impact on him, shaping his interest in animality and cinema.

Meteorite promises to be a thrilling ride with its unique blend of drama and adventure. The film stars Ángela Cano, Luna Gaviria, Esteban Madrigal, Jesús Gutierrez, and Jaime Castaño.

Meteorite ( Meteorito ), Colombian visual artist and filmmaker Sebastián Múnera’s feature directorial debut, promises to be a rollercoaster ride when it world-premieres in the competition lineup of the Venice Critics’ Week on Sept. 8. Just hear me out!

Tefa and Nia live in a small town near the Magdalena River, where they raise Nia’s young nephew. Nia then persuades Tefa to join her in smuggling cell phones into the regional prison. Their journey leads them through – here it comes!

– an amusement park built on the grounds of a drug lord’s former estate. That’s where water slides and concrete dinosaurs and the croc (check out the main image of this article!) come in.
